Two brothers from Syria bought forged documents for € 5000

26-12-2013

Border guards of  Odessa Detachment detected two Pseudo-Turks while checking in the passengers to the flight “Istanbul-Odessa” at the international airport “Odessa”. Two passengers presented for control the passports of the citizens of Turkey, however, border guards doubted in the validity of the passport documents. In the course of detailed verification, the border guards noticed that informational pages with constituent data were changed in the documents of these citizens. Soon, the passengers themselves reported that in reality they were own brothers, the citizens of Syria. According to their words, they had lived in Turkey for a year, where they bought forged documents for € 5000 each. These documents were necessary to get to German. So far, the violators are sent back by return flight to the country of departure.
